The Pharaoh Tutankhamen was buried with a heart scarab -- a protective amulet, usually of green stone, placed over the heart or on the chest of the deceased. The scarab was used by the ancient Egyptians as a symbol of the rising sun being pushed across the sky (just as the beetle pushes balls of dung across the sand), exemplifying the notion that the sun god can create his own means of rebirth. The beetle's mission reminded them of Ra, their sun god, who they believed rolled the sun across the sky each day. Green was the symbolic color of rebirth to the Egyptians, and the flat base of the scarab could be inscribed with the name of a pharaoh or god to safeguard the wearer in the afterlife.
